Why Soil Vitality Is Fundamental to Your Lawn's Success
Soil health acts as the cornerstone for a flourishing lawn, impacting everything from access to nutrients to moisture preservation. Quality soil is rich in organic matter, which helps preserve hydration and provides vital elements for grass growth. A proper pH level is also vital, as it affects the lawn's ability to absorb these elements. Additionally, helpful microbes in rich soil encourage nutrient circulation and enhance soil composition, resulting in better aeration and water movement.
In contrast, depleted soil conditions can lead to compacted, nutrient-depleted conditions that impede grass growth. Weeds and pests can thrive in unhealthy soil, vying with grass for resources. Consistent soil analysis and improvements can help maintain ideal conditions. Ultimately, prioritizing soil wellness is crucial for a lush, green lawn, as it promotes a strong ecological system that sustains vigorous turf and reduces the need for chemical interventions.
How to Pick the Right Fertilizer Approach
Fertilization is important for maintaining a vibrant lawn, particularly after you establish a sturdy soil foundation. Picking the best fertilization strategy requires you to first evaluate the particular nutrient needs indicated by soil tests. Comprehending the key nutrients—n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ium—proves beneficial in choosing the appropriate fertilizer type. For example, nitrogen promotes growth, phosphorus supports root development, and potassium strengthens overall resilience.
Proper timing is likewise important; applying fertilizer during the growing season can maximize absorption. Additionally, selecting the appropriate grass type is necessary, as different species have varying nutrient requirements. Slow-release fertilizers supply sustained nourishment, while immediate-release fertilizers provide quick advantages.
To summarize, natural conditions such as rainfall and temperature should shape application rates and frequency. By taking these elements into account, property dwellers can build a adapted fertilization strategy that nurtures a flourishing, verdant landscape while facilitating long-term health and well-being.

Eco-Friendly Insect Control Practices
Building on the principles of Integrated Pest Management, natural pest control techniques provide a eco-friendly method to controlling lawn pests without synthetic chemicals. These strategies emphasize the use of natural materials and biological agents to deter harmful insects. For instance, beneficial insects like ladybugs and lacewings can be added to control aphid populations. Additionally, natural repellents such as neem oil and diatomaceous earth are effective alternatives to traditional pesticides. Regularly tracking pest populations and promoting healthy soil through composting further enhance lawn resilience. By focusing on ecological balance, organic pest control not only protects the lawn but also supports local biodiversity, creating a vibrant and thriving environment. The Advantages of Aeration and Overseeding for Your Lawn Care
Aeration and overseeding serve as vital factors in revitalizing a grass, improving its vitality and appearance. Aeration consists of perforating the soil with holes to relieve compaction, permitting air, water, and nutrients to penetrate deeper roots. This process fosters stronger root systems and betters overall soil quality. By supporting better uptake, aeration helps the grass flourish, particularly in high-traffic areas.
Overseeding complements aeration by introducing new grass seed to the existing lawn. This technique fills in bare patches and promotes thicker, healthier growth. It also helps to improve the lawn's defense against pests and diseases. The pairing of aeration and overseeding creates ideal conditions for seed germination, resulting in a lush, green yard.
Collectively, these approaches not simply strengthen the aesthetic appeal of a lawn but also enable its prolonged health, establishing them indispensable parts of effective lawn care programs.

Spring Application Techniques
Properly timed spring fertilization techniques can dramatically boost the health and appearance of a lawn year-round. When temperatures rise and grass starts to grow, using a balanced fertilizer high in n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ium supplies critical nutrients. Timing is key; fertilization should be done after the last frost when grass is growing actively. This supports healthy root development and vibrant green blades. Moreover, choosing slow-release types ensures nutrients are released over a longer period, promoting steady growth. It is crucial to adhere to the manufacturer’s recommendations for amounts and application frequency to prevent overfeeding, which can harm the lawn and the environment. Adequate watering after fertilization also helps nutrient absorption, laying the groundwork for a thriving lawn.
Fall Aeration Methods
Restoring a lawn in the fall typically involves implementing proven soil aerating methods. Aeration is vital for strengthening soil condition and encouraging strong root development. This technique involves puncturing the earth with tiny openings to alleviate soil density, allowing air, water, and nutrients to reach deeper levels. The optimal time for fall aeration is when the grass is developing vigorously, typically between September and October. Homeowners can select between core aeration, which extracts plugs of soil, and spike aeration, which merely forms holes. After aeration, applying nutrient-rich plant food can additionally support regrowth and vitality. Consistent fall aeration not only strengthens lawn durability but also readies it for the winter months, guaranteeing a green and lush yard come spring.

How Often Should I Mow My Lawn for Best Results?
Experts suggest mowing the lawn once a week during the active growth period. This schedule encourages healthy growth while preventing the grass from becoming too tall, guaranteeing a neat appearance and decreasing the risk of pests and disease.

What Impact Do Weather Conditions Have on Lawn Care Routines?
Weather circumstances greatly determine lawn care practices. Rain can stimulate growth, while drought obligates more frequent watering. Temperature swings impact mowing schedules, and seasonal shifts set fertilization timing, requiring adaptability for ideal lawn health.
